Random playback
Press [CD].
Press [RND].
Press again to cancel.

Playing back Hybrid Super Audio CDs
Hybrid Super Audio CD discs include a
conventional CD layer along with the Super
Audio CD layer. You can select the CD layer or
Super Audio CD layer for playback by pressing
[CD] while playing back.
Note
The layer cannot be selected on the disc except
Hybrid Super Audio CD discs.
Decoding MQA-CD
An MQA-CD needs to be decoded to deliver the
master quality audio. Switch the MQA decoding
function to “On” or “Off” in the following steps.
The default setting is “Off”.
Press and hold [RE-MASTER] for approx.
2 seconds or longer.
“MQA Decoding” is displayed and the MQA
decoding function is set to “On. (Press and
hold for approx. 2 seconds again to set the
function to “Off.)
Play back the MQA-CD.
Compatible CD
A disc with the CD Logo.
This unit can play back discs that conform to
the CD-DA format.
The unit may not be able to play some discs due
to the condition of the recording.
Before playback, finalise the disc on the device
it was recorded on.
CDs that cannot be used
CDs with irregular shapes, such as heart shapes
(Use of such CDs may cause malfunction.)
CDs that are not guaranteed to operate
with this unit
Discs with illegally copied data and those that
do not conform to industry standards
DualDiscs (Discs that record data such as music
and images on both sides)
